Output e85bf4efcc531027226cc222a32e90b8980fff122401bf9546db3575ead55283:11

value
39366
script pubkey
OP_0 OP_PUSHBYTES_20 c8143836d26aabdd9c446082284f5be798f171c7
address
tb1qeq2rsdkjd24am8zyvzpzsn6mu7v0zuw8ax8jdx
transaction
e85bf4efcc531027226cc222a32e90b8980fff122401bf9546db3575ead55283